People gather, process and interpret information in different ways. Students have different preferences in how they learn best. These preferences are sometimes called learning styles and are used to describe and detail the different ways students learn. The Madrassah Quality Standard Framework (MQSF) has been developed by Faith Associates for the National Association of Madrassahs (NAM). The framework has developed after years of extensive research and consultation specifically for Madrassahs.
